byhesed wrote:
> Lew wrote:
>> byhesed wrote:
>>>>> --------------------------------------------------------------------------- -------------------------
>>>>> 1. TestBeanForm.jsp
>>>>> --------------------------------------------------------------------------- -------------------------
>>>>> <form action="TestBean.jsp" method="post">
>>>>>        <input type="checkbox" name="books">      Java for Student<br>
>>>>>        <input type="checkbox" name="books">      Compiler Construction<br>
>>>>>        <input type="checkbox" name="books">      Software Engineering<br>
>>>>>        <input type="checkbox" name="books">      Core Servlet and JSP<br>

>> Where are your 'value' attributes?
>>
>> <http://www.w3schools.com/tags/att_input_value.asp>
>>
>>> Note: The value attribute is required with<input type="checkbox">
>>> and<input type="radio">.
>>
>> --
>> Lew
>> Honi soit qui mal y pense.http://upload.wikimedia.org/wikipedia/commons/c/cf/Friz.jpg

Don't quote sigs.
> I know what the value is in html tag.

But where is it?  You don't show the 'value' attribute.  It is REQUIRED 
according to the documentation I cited.  Where is it?

You didn't answer my question.  Maybe the omission of the 'value' attribute is 
your problem.

> What I want to know is this: Is JavaBean able to handle array values?
>
> I think JavaBean cannot receive reference values or pointer values.

Nonsense.  You've already told us that the bean did receive a reference value 
when it picked up the string value.  So that's crap.
